Animal Acupuncture & Herbs, led by Dr. Mona Rooney, specializes in providing integrative veterinary medical approaches, focusing primarily on Traditional Chinese Veterinary Medicine (TCVM). This expands treatment options beyond conventional pharmaceuticals and surgery, aiming to optimize pets' quality of life. While their core offerings are clearly stated, it's always best to confirm specific services directly with the clinic, as holistic practices often tailor treatments to individual patient needs. Based on available public information and client reviews, their services include:
- Pet Acupuncture: This is a core service, involving the stimulation of specific points on the body, usually through the insertion of fine, sterile needles. Acupuncture aims to restore balance and promote the body's natural healing processes. They also offer:
- Electroacupuncture: Increases stimulation through electrical frequencies to specific areas, beneficial for conditions like paralysis.
- Laser Acupuncture: A needle-free alternative using low-level lasers to regenerate cells, decrease pain, reduce inflammation, improve circulation, and even stimulate hair growth. Ideal for nervous or sensitive pets.
- Aquapuncture: Involves injecting fluids (often Vitamin B12 or homeopathics) into acupuncture points, sometimes combined with spinal manipulation.
- Chinese Herbal Medicine: They utilize complex herbal formulas compounded by licensed veterinary herbal pharmacies, using high-quality herbs that meet stringent standards. Herbal medicine works to balance the body and can effectively treat chronic conditions without harsh side effects, often complementing acupuncture. Conditions treated include digestive problems, cardiac disease, cancer, arthritis, dermatology, respiratory issues, and orthopedic injuries.
- Nutritional Counseling / Food Therapy: Tailoring diets to improve overall pet health, prevent problems, and even treat diseases. This can involve recommending home-prepared raw diets or commercially available balanced options, focusing on the energetic properties of foods to balance the pet's constitution.
- Holistic Evaluation and Planning: Every patient receives a comprehensive evaluation that considers their medical history, behaviors, habits, diet, and personality to develop a personalized treatment plan. They also collaborate with primary care veterinarians when appropriate.
- Wellness Exams: While specializing in holistic modalities, they also conduct wellness exams, which often include nutritional counseling and dietary supplement suggestions for proactive health maintenance.
